To whom it may concern:  Sorry we have not responded yet to this customer complaint, and I appreciate it being brought to our attention...we do strive to keep our customers happy as much as we can.  Firstly there mention of a titling issue causing Mr. [redacted] to not be able to drive his...

new car, as is standard practice in Illinois to place a temp-tag on the vehicle at the time of purchase which last for 90 day's, from that point the plates are mailed to him from the state of Illinois...this takes approximately 30 day's, so this would mean he was able to drive his vehicle the entire time.  In response to the vehicle itself, we are in the "used" car business but do have our own mechanic and prior to any car being lot ready it goes through the shop and we attempt to find and impending matters that would need to be addressed and from there we price it accordingly for sale.  When the vehicle was purchased it was brought to our attention that the air was blowing, but wasn't blowing cold, before Mr. [redacted] left we charged his AC and he left happily.  Now when he brought the car back to us with a concern that there was a leak, "he" presumed that that problem was a bad transmission, we told him we would get the vehicle looked at for him and would need the car for a few days....this turned out to be 4, not 7.  Prior to Mr. [redacted] buying the car we replaced the rack and pinion for the steering system, after getting it back we realized that it hadn't been secured as tight as it should have been.  We replaced the steering fluid and securely retightened to unit therefore eliminating the leak.  After doing this we wanted to make sure this wasn't a transmission problem like the customer was thinking and completely sprayed the vehicle down, made sure all hoses and clamps were tight and ran the car for 2 hours to access any leaks and found none.  All most of are vehicles with very few exceptions are sold AS-Is, which is signed off by all customer and kept with there file...it is the case with Mr. [redacted] as well.  Now this doesn't mean that we sell vehicles knowing there is issue's, it simply raises awareness to the customer that, one, they may want to get an extended warranty if available, or 2 possibly take it to their mechanic prior to purchase.  As you can see we did do our due diligence in attending to his vehicle...I'm sorry he feels that we are responsible.  If I can be of any further assistance please contact me at [redacted].
